Beth was placed into foster care at the age of 3. She has been in seven different placements, and is now living in a therapeutic foster home. “Out of all the homes I have been in, I love the current one the most.” Beth feels that her greatest challenge was having to change homes. “New people, new places, and new things. I was scared. I had to relearn the rules because I was in a different home, I had to adapt really quickly to my new home.” Beth was able to adapt to her surroundings with every change, and was somehow able to keep her head up. “I had to suck it in and push forward with my life. I was very determined to make it.” Beth has volunteered at a local hospital, assisting the nurses in whatever way she can. As a member of her high school Key Club Beth went out into the community and helped local organizations. “In my spare time I enjoy scrap-booking. This is a major part of me. I love to savor every moment in my lifetime and put them in my scrapbook. So when I look back, I can see how far I have traveled in life and remember the people that had an impact in my life.”
